My Story

Joseph Hudgins is the son of Debora Bettinger and Kenneth Hudgins and the brother of Richard, Christopher, and KC Hudgins. He passed away on May 4th, 1997 with a brain tumor. We first learned of the tumor when he was 2 and thought he had gotten rid of it, but unfortunately it came back and spread throughout his brain. There was nothing doctors could do. Joseph was the most caring and loving boy you could ever imagine. He loved Space Jam and loved baseball more than anything. His laugh would lighten your worst day and if you knew him you loved him with everything you had. No matter how sick he got or how bad his treatments were he lived, laughed, and loved.
